数据库是什么的容器

worktile 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库是一种用于存储、管理和检索大量结构化数据的容器。它是一个电子系统,可以通过计算机来访问和操作数据。数据库被广泛应用于各种领域,包括企业管理、科学研究、金融、医疗保健等等。

    以下是数据库作为容器的五个重要方面:

    1. 数据存储:数据库可以用来存储大量的数据,包括文字、数字、图像、音频和视频等多种形式的数据。这些数据被组织成表格的形式,每个表格包含多个行和列。通过使用数据库管理系统(DBMS),用户可以轻松地存储和检索数据。

    2. 数据管理:数据库提供了一套功能强大的工具和技术,用于管理数据。这些工具包括数据定义语言(DDL)和数据操作语言(DML),允许用户定义数据结构、创建表格、插入和删除数据、更新数据等等。数据库还提供了数据完整性和安全性的机制,以确保数据的一致性和可靠性。

    3. 数据检索:数据库可以根据用户的查询要求,快速地检索和提取所需的数据。用户可以使用结构化查询语言(SQL)来编写查询语句,并利用数据库索引和优化技术来提高查询性能。数据库还支持复杂的查询操作,如连接、分组和聚合等,以便用户可以从大量数据中获取有用的信息。

    4. 数据共享:数据库允许多个用户同时访问和共享数据。通过使用数据库的访问控制机制,管理员可以为不同的用户分配不同的权限,以保护数据的安全性和隐私性。数据库还支持并发控制技术,以确保多个用户可以同时访问和更新数据,而不会引发冲突和数据不一致的问题。

    5. 数据备份和恢复:数据库提供了数据备份和恢复的机制,以确保数据的可靠性和持久性。管理员可以定期备份数据库,以防止数据丢失或损坏。在出现故障或意外情况时,可以使用备份文件来恢复数据库,并保持数据的一致性和完整性。

    总之,数据库作为容器,可以存储和管理大量的结构化数据,并提供了强大的功能和技术,以帮助用户有效地存储、检索、共享和保护数据。它在现代信息管理和数据处理中扮演着重要的角色。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库是一种用于存储和管理数据的容器。它可以看作是一个组织结构良好的电子文件柜,用于存储和组织大量的数据,以便于后续的访问、查询和分析。

    数据库可以存储不同类型的数据,如文本、数字、图像、音频等。它提供了一种结构化的方式来组织数据,以便于有效地存储和检索。数据库通常由一个或多个表组成,每个表包含多个字段和记录。字段定义了数据的类型,而记录则表示具体的数据实例。

    数据库管理系统(DBMS)是用于管理数据库的软件。它提供了一套功能丰富的操作和管理数据库的工具和接口。DBMS负责处理数据库的创建、更新、查询和删除等操作,并提供了一些额外的功能,如数据备份、安全性管理、事务处理和并发控制等。

    数据库的优势在于它可以提供快速、方便和可靠的数据访问。通过使用数据库,用户可以轻松地存储和检索大量的数据,并且可以进行复杂的查询和分析。数据库还具有数据的一致性和完整性,可以防止数据的重复和冗余。此外,数据库还支持多用户并发访问,可以实现数据的共享和协作。

    总之,数据库是一种用于存储和管理数据的容器,提供了结构化的方式来组织数据,并通过数据库管理系统提供了一套功能丰富的工具和接口来操作和管理数据库。通过使用数据库,用户可以方便地存储、检索和分析大量的数据。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库是一种用于存储和管理数据的容器。它是一个结构化的数据集合,用于存储和组织数据,以便能够有效地访问、管理和更新数据。

    数据库可以被看作是一个文件柜,用于存储和组织大量的数据。它提供了一种机制,使得可以通过各种方式对数据进行查询、修改和删除。数据库可以存储各种类型的数据,包括文本、数字、图像、音频和视频等。

    数据库可以被分为关系型数据库和非关系型数据库两种类型。关系型数据库使用表来组织数据,表之间通过主键和外键进行关联。非关系型数据库则使用不同的数据结构来组织数据,如文档、键值对、列族等。

    数据库的设计和管理是一个复杂的过程,需要考虑数据的结构、存储和索引方式、数据的完整性和安全性等方面的问题。数据库管理系统(DBMS)是一种软件,用于管理数据库的创建、查询、修改和删除等操作。

    下面将从方法、操作流程等方面详细介绍数据库的容器。

    一、数据库的创建
    创建数据库是使用数据库管理系统(DBMS)进行操作的第一步。在创建数据库时,需要指定数据库的名称、存储位置和其他相关参数。

    1.选择DBMS:首先需要选择合适的DBMS,常见的关系型数据库管理系统有MySQL、Oracle、SQL Server等,非关系型数据库管理系统有MongoDB、Redis、Cassandra等。

    2.安装DBMS:根据选择的DBMS,下载并安装相应的软件。

    3.启动DBMS:安装完成后,启动DBMS,并登录到数据库管理系统中。

    4.创建数据库:登录数据库管理系统后,可以使用命令行或图形界面工具创建数据库。通过执行CREATE DATABASE语句来创建数据库,指定数据库的名称和其他相关参数。

    二、数据库的表设计
    数据库中的数据通过表来进行组织和存储。表是数据库中的一个重要概念,它由行和列组成,每一列代表一个属性,每一行代表一条记录。

    1.确定表的结构:在设计表时,需要确定表的结构,包括表名、列名、数据类型、约束条件等。根据需求,设计合适的表结构。

    2.创建表:使用CREATE TABLE语句来创建表,指定表名和列的属性。

    3.定义列的属性:对于每一列,需要指定列名、数据类型、长度、约束条件等。

    4.定义主键和外键:如果需要建立表之间的关系,需要定义主键和外键。主键用于唯一标识表中的每一行,外键用于关联不同表之间的数据。

    5.定义索引:索引可以加快数据的检索速度,可以根据需要定义索引。

    三、数据库的数据操作
    数据库的数据操作包括数据的插入、查询、更新和删除等操作。

    1.数据插入:使用INSERT INTO语句将数据插入到表中,指定要插入的列和对应的值。

    2.数据查询:使用SELECT语句从表中查询数据,可以使用各种条件和操作符进行查询。

    3.数据更新:使用UPDATE语句更新表中的数据,可以根据需要更新一部分或全部数据。

    4.数据删除:使用DELETE语句从表中删除数据,可以根据需要删除一部分或全部数据。

    四、数据库的备份与恢复
    数据库的备份是为了防止数据丢失,以防止出现故障或意外情况导致数据丢失。数据库的恢复是将备份的数据恢复到原始状态。

    1.数据库备份:使用数据库管理系统提供的备份工具,将数据库的数据和结构备份到指定的位置。可以定期进行全量备份和增量备份。

    2.数据库恢复:当数据库出现故障或数据丢失时,可以使用备份文件进行恢复。将备份文件还原到原始位置,然后使用数据库管理系统提供的恢复工具进行恢复。

    五、数据库的优化和性能调优
    数据库的性能对于应用程序的运行速度和用户体验非常重要。因此,需要对数据库进行优化和性能调优。

    1.数据库设计优化:在设计数据库时,需要考虑表的结构和关系,合理设计索引和约束条件,以提高查询和更新的效率。

    2.查询优化:通过合理的查询语句和索引设计,减少查询的时间和资源消耗。

    3.性能调优:通过调整数据库的参数和配置,优化数据库的性能。可以调整缓冲区大小、并发连接数、日志写入方式等。

    4.监控和调整:定期监控数据库的性能指标,如CPU使用率、内存使用率、磁盘IO等,根据情况进行调整和优化。

    总结:
    数据库是用于存储和管理数据的容器,通过数据库管理系统(DBMS)进行创建、设计、操作和优化。数据库的创建需要选择合适的DBMS,安装和启动DBMS,并创建数据库。数据库的设计包括确定表的结构、创建表、定义列的属性、定义主键和外键、定义索引等。数据库的操作包括数据的插入、查询、更新和删除等操作。数据库的备份和恢复用于防止数据丢失和恢复数据。数据库的优化和性能调优可以提高数据库的性能和效率。通过合理的设计和优化,可以充分发挥数据库的作用,提供高效的数据管理和查询功能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部